Global CMC Scientist | Drug Product Development | CDMO
Locations: UK, Germany, France (fully remote with travel)
Not a site based role. Not a single programme focus. A small, senior scientific team that operates across an entire European network, parachuting in where the science gets complex, where the customer needs a real expert in the room, and where the development strategy needs someone who can build it from scratch rather than just execute it. This model is already working. Now they need to grow it.
What you will actually be doing:
- Supporting development teams across multiple European sites on technically complex programmes.
- Leading customer conversations where scientific credibility matters.
- Designing development strategies for poorly soluble compounds and lipid based formulations.
- Doing root cause analysis when things get difficult.
- Being the person who walks into an unfamiliar site, reads the room, and adds value without anyone needing to hold your hand.
This is not a project management role with some science attached. The science has to be there first.
What they are looking for:
- You have extensive years of drug product formulation experience, ideally in a CDMO or contract development environment.
- You have genuine hands on experience with poorly soluble compounds and lipid based formulation strategies.
- You have worked across at least two or three dosage forms and you can translate your core principles when a new one comes along.
- You have designed a development strategy, not just followed one.
The practical stuff:
- Fully remote with regular travel across European sites.
- No fixed office requirement though if you are based near a site, this can be offered.
- Travel expected at around 30% or more for customer visits and key manufacturing runs.
